From Wikipedia the free encyclopedia Fran Ryan November 29 1916 January 15 2000 was an American character actress featured in television and films She was born in Los Angeles California Fran Ryan began performing at the age of 6 at Oaklands Henry Duffy Theatre in Northern California She attended Stanford University for three years and during World War II was a member of the USO entertaining troops She performed comedy singing and acting on stage in California and Chicago but was not to launch her television career for two decades Her small screen debut came in an episode on Televisions Batman in 1966 followed by a bit part in Beverly Hillbillies Ryans best known television role was as Aggie Thompson in The Doris Day Show in its first incarnation plotline theme though the gig only lasted a few months This role was cut short because she was offered the replacement role on the hit series Green Acres as Doris Ziffel from 19691971 Fran was to replace Barbara Pepper who by then was in poor health Sadly Miss Pepper died just five months later of heart ailments on July 15 1969 Ryan also starred on the long running TV Western series Gunsmoke during its twentieth and final season as Miss Hannah Cobb In 1987 she reprised the role of Miss Hannah in the TV movie Gunsmoke Return to Dodge Fran Ryan played the role of Sister Agatha in the soap opera General Hospital in 1979 She also did voices for cartoons such as Hong Kong Phooey Mister T and Little Dracula Fran starred on some TV shows for children like Sigmund and the Sea Monsters in 1975 as Gertrude Grouch and in 1970s childrens show The New Zoo Revue as Ms Goodbody the 1980s TV series No Soap Radio as Mrs Belmont the short lived 1980s CBS TV series The Wizard as Tillie Russell from 19861987 Her last regular TV role was on The Dave Thomas Comedy Show She starred in many feature films including Flush 1977 Big Wednesday 1978 Take This Job and Shove It 1981 Pale Rider 1985 Chances Are and in her scenestealing cameo in 1981s Stripes as a tortured cab fare to Bill Murray as the cabbie in the opening scenes of the comedy film Ryan made guest appearances on TV shows ranging from Batman Adam12 CHiPs Quantum Leap Night Court Baywatch to The Commish Fran Ryan was often compared to actress Marjorie Main they looked similar to one another Ryan died on January 15 2000 at age 83 She is buried in the family plots alongside her mother at the Holy Sepulchre Catholic Cemetery in Hayward California Description above from the Wikipedia article Fran Ryan licensed under CCBYSA full list of contributors on Wikipedia
